People who are not rich (or simply do not care) will be using Nokia's low end phone. Aunties and uncles don't care much about features, they just want something which can make calls and maybe SMS. Something like the 1100. I don't think there's any SE equivalent, is there?
The news is old, but just an example of what racks up the sales, and what people want instead of megapixel counts, xenon flashes, memory capacity, and what-have-yous.
Nokia 1100 Over 200 Million SoldMaybe SE focused too much on the young generation, with all the autofocus, megapixel, Walkman stuff, but the bulk of consumers in China, India, etc., just couldn't care less

and if you want high-tech functions, Nokia has it as well. Nokia has all bases covered, I must say. El cheapo? Got it. High-tech wonders? Check.
